If you were told she would lay green/blue eggs then it is possible, as you are in Ireland, that she was confused for a Cream Legbar. They look similar to Brown Leghorns but yours has the typical floppy comb of a leghorn and has no crest. I can't quite make out on the pic but if her earlobes are a pale blue colour then it is possible she is a cross and you may get your green eggs after all.
